Painting Guide

Step 1: Preparation

  • Set up your canvas and gather your paints, brushes, and the provided Paint-Your-Own Pack.
  • Review the source painting image and examine the color wheel to familiarize yourself with the palette.
  • Decide if you will use the line drawing or the artist grid version for guidance.
  • Using the grid option can help maintain accuracy, especially for proportions and alignment.

Step 2: Sketch the Composition

  1. Lightly sketch the major elements of the painting using the line drawing or grid guide.
  2. Begin with the horizon line and hills, then sketch the rough outlines of the clouds, waves, and rocks.

Step 3: Sky

  1. Start with the sky using a mix of blue and white, focusing on creating dynamic, sweeping motions to emulate the movement of clouds.
  2. Add depth by incorporating darker blues and grays where shadows appear in the clouds.

Step 4: Sea

  1. Paint the sea, blending shades from turquoise near the shore to deeper blues as you move towards the horizon.
  2. Use swift horizontal brushstrokes to create the illusion of gentle waves, leaving streaks of white for highlights.

Step 5: Beach

  1. For the beach, mix sandy yellows, whites, and soft earth tones.
  2. Create texture by dabbing your brush lightly to differentiate sandy areas from smoother water transitions.

Step 6: Hills and Rocks

  1. Utilize dark earthy tones for the hills in the background, adding lighter browns for highlights.
  2. Create the rocky foreground with dark grays and blacks, adding small touches of red for the unique highlights as seen in the source image.

Step 7: Final Touches

  • Refine any areas by adding light and shadow to enhance depth and interest.
  • Ensure that the transitions between elements appear smooth yet energetic to capture the impressionistic style.
  • Stand back to view the painting in its entirety, making adjustments to balance the composition and colors.
